Coal India met with MDO contractors and potential bidders at its corporate headquarters in Kolkata. Dr. B. Veera Reddy, Director of Technical of Coal India, chaired the meeting.
Dr. B. Veera Reddy, speaking on the occasion, stated that 14 MDO projects (both open cast and underground) were awarded out of 29. In addition, Coal India has awarded 23 MDO projects under the Revenue Sharing Mode out of 34 projects.
Dr. Reddy emphasized the importance of safety in mining operations, assuring attendees that Coal India will offer contractors all essential safety inputs and data.
